SPEEDY TERIYAKI SALMON
Provided by Ree Drummond : Food Network
Categories main-dish
Time 20m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Add the salmon to a shallow dish and pour the teriyaki sauce over the fillets. Using a pair of tongs, flip the fillets to coat them completely in the sauce.
- In a large skillet, heat the vegetable oil over medium-high heat. Add the fillets to the skillet and cook on the first side for 5 minutes, being careful not to let them burn. Carefully flip the fillets and cook another 2 minutes on the second side. Remove to a plate and set aside.
- Pour the remaining teriyaki sauce from the shallow dish into the hot skillet. Grate in the zest of 1/2 lime and allow the mixture to bubble and reduce for a few minutes. You do not want it to be super thick or sticky. Once reduced gently, nestle the salmon back into the skillet and spoon the sauce over top.
- Microwave the pouch of rice according to the directions on the package. Pour the rice onto a serving platter.
- Carefully transfer the salmon to the bed of rice. Spoon some sauce over top of the salmon and rice. Garnish the platter with the cilantro leaves. Cut the remaining lime into wedges and arrange along the edge of the platter for serving.
TERIYAKI SALMON BITES RECIPE BY TASTY
Here's what you need: salmon, honey, sesame seed, soy sauce, lemon, ginger, red chili, garlic, sea salt, sesame seed, spring onion, red chili
Provided by Ellie Holland
Categories Appetizers
Yield 8 servings
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Cut the salmon into bite-size cubes. Set aside.
- Prepare the marinade by mixing the soy sauce, lemon juice, ginger, chilli, garlic, and sea salt together.
- Mix the salmon into the marinade, cover, and marinate for 15-30 minutes.
- In a large pan with a little oil, pour in the marinade and add the honey and sesame seeds.
- Mix together until it starts to bubble and gets thicker/saucier.
- Add the salmon and fry for a couple of minutes on each side.
- Take off the heat and garnish with more sesame seeds, spring onion, red chilli, and cocktail sticks.
- Enjoy!

EASY 4 INGREDIENT SALMON TERIYAKI
My family & I love salmon and this is our favorite way to have it prepared. It's so easy and is fool-proof! Only 4 ingredients! I use Kikkoman Less Sodium Teriyaki Marinade & Sauce. I usually serve this with basmati rice and grilled asparagus. Hope you enjoy it!
Provided by Deb64
Categories Very Low Carbs
Time 50m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- Preheat oven 375 degrees.
- Place salmon fillet on large sheet of thick aluminum foil(or two sheets to add width).
- Add sliced onions and garlic on salmon.
- Gently pour teriyaki marinade/sauce on top.
- Pull up sides of aluminum foil to make a leak free packet.
- Place salmon packet on baking sheet.
- Cook for 35-45 minutes. Check by opening packet slightly (be careful, extremely hot steam!).
- Cut into portions and serve.

ONE-PAN TERIYAKI SALMON DINNER RECIPE BY TASTY
Here's what you need: broccoli florets, carrot, olive oil, kosher salt, freshly ground black pepper, boneless salmon fillets, brown sugar, soy sauce, honey, sesame seed
Provided by Tasty
Categories Dinner
Yield 2 servings
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
- On a baking sheet, combine broccoli, carrots, oil, salt, and pepper.
- Mix thoroughly to make sure all vegetables are coated, and then arrange them in the center of the tray in a flat layer.
- Lay the two salmon fillets on the vegetables.
- In a medium bowl, combine brown sugar, soy sauce, honey, and sesame seeds. Mix until there are no lumps.
- Spread the glaze evenly on top of the two salmon fillets.
- Bake for 12 minutes.
- Take the salmon fillets off the vegetables and set aside. Toss the vegetables in the roasting juices.
- Glaze the salmon with any remaining juices. Serve!

TERIYAKI SALMON
Salmon is a favorite of my husband. This recipe never fails to be a hit, whether we broil the salmon in the oven or grill it outdoors. Pair it with some homemade teriyaki fried rice to complete your meal.
Provided by Katzmeow
Categories Main Dish Recipes Seafood Main Dish Recipes Salmon Salmon Steak Recipes
Time 1h25m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Mix sesame oil, lemon juice, soy sauce, brown sugar, sesame seeds, ground mustard, ginger, and garlic powder in a small saucepan over low heat. Bring to a simmer, stirring until sugar has dissolved. Set aside 1/2 cup of marinade for basting.
- Pour remaining marinade into a resealable plastic bag and place salmon into the marinade. Squeeze air out of the bag, seal, and marinate the salmon steaks for at least 1 hour (2 hours for better flavor). Drain and discard used marinade.
- Set oven rack about 4 inches from the heat source and preheat the oven's broiler. Place salmon steaks into a broiler pan and broil for 5 minutes. Brush steaks with reserved marinade, turn, and broil until fish is opaque and flakes easily, about 5 more minutes. Brush again with marinade.

TERIYAKI SALMON
Steps:
- If using a salmon fillet, cut crosswise into 4 equal pieces. Mix together marinade ingredients in a bowl or shallow dish, add the salmon, cover, refrigerate and marinate for 20 minutes.
- Heat the oil in a frying pan. Remove the salmon from the marinade, shaking off excess liquid and reserving leftover marinade. Place skin side down in hot oil. Move fish around constantly to keep from sticking. When browned on one side, turn the salmon, reduce the heat and cook, covered, for 6 to 8 minutes. Remove the salmon from the pan, and drain on paper towels. Pour reserved marinade into pan, add the mirin and sugar, and bring to a boil. Add salmon again. Cook until marinade is almost cooked away. Remove salmon from pan, sprinkle with powdered sansho. Slice diagonally and garnish with green peppers Sauteed in the pan, and lemon slices.
SALMON TERIYAKI BAKED IN FOIL PACKETS
I make sure to note in all my recipes involving salmon to use the brand True North Salmon. I absolutely believe it makes a difference in the quality of the finished dish. If you cant find True North, look for Atlantic Salmon from Gulf of Maine or Canada. This too is a good fresh option.
Provided by cchurchh
Categories < 60 Mins
Time 1h
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- In a stainless b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, ketchup, rice wine vinegar, sugar, garlic and 1 tbs of grated ginger. Place the salmon in a shallow nonmetallic dish. Pour the mixture over the salmon, toss well and marinate for about 30 minutes while you prepare the leeks.
- Place a large stainless saute pan over high heat. Add the olive oil, 2 tbs chopped ginger and the leeks and quickly saute them for 3 minutes. Lightly season the leeks with salt. Remove them from the pan and allow to cool on a tray.
- Pre heat the oven to 400 degrees. Lay out four large squares of heavy duty aluminum foil on the table (aprox, 18 x 12 inch.) Fold them in thirds and open them back up. In the center of the foil, place a small mound of the cooked leeks and top with the marinated salmon, include the marinade. Garnish the salmon with the chile pepper slices and fold the foil over to form a sealed packet. Repeat with the remaining ingredients to make 3 more packets.
- Set the packets on a baking sheet and bake for 15 minutes in a convection (with fan) oven or 20 minutes in a regular oven.
- Open each packet carefully. There is going to be a small burst of hot steam. Slide the cooked fish and vegetables out onto a plate, with any juices. Garnish with fresh cilantro.
